Enhancing Software Quality And Microservice Reliability Through Advanced Testing, Reduction Strategies, And Secure Communication Protocols
Abstract
Software quality assurance remains a cornerstone of reliable and maintainable software systems, particularly in the era of microservices and distributed architectures. Ensuring robustness requires a multi-faceted approach, combining defect classification, test suite reduction, contract testing, and secure communication protocols. This study synthesizes contemporary research and practical methodologies to address quality concerns in complex software-intensive systems. Drawing on frameworks for defect analysis, microservice anti-pattern identification, and empirical test suite reduction strategies, the article provides a comprehensive examination of techniques for maintaining high-quality software outcomes. Emphasis is placed on the role of automated testing, contract validation using tools like PACT, and the optimization of microservice communication through modified remote procedure calls and gRPC enhancements. Theoretical implications of action research in software engineering are explored to bridge gaps between empirical evidence and organizational practice. Additionally, the article delves into the application of information entropy and evolutionary clustering in test suite reduction, analyzing their impact on fault localization and execution cost efficiency. The discussion further evaluates the integration of security protocols, including mTLS, JWT, and RBAC, to safeguard distributed system interactions. Limitations and future research directions focus on scaling these methodologies to large, complex systems, as well as the balance between exhaustive testing and operational efficiency. By combining rigorous testing strategies with practical implementation insights, this work provides a holistic framework for enhancing both software quality and microservice reliability in contemporary development environments.
Keywords
References
How to Cite
Most read articles by the same author(s)
- Charles E. Dodor, Michael B. Andam, RADON RISK ASSESSMENT IN THE SOUTH DAYI DISTRICT OF THE VOLTA REGION, GHANA: A COMPREHENSIVE INVESTIGATION , Global Multidisciplinary Journal: Vol. 2 No. 12 (2023): Volume 02 Issue 12
- Putu Ayu Sriasih Wesna, Anak Agung Sagung Shinta Anandita, LEGAL CONSEQUENCES OF NOT REMOVING REGISTERED FIDUCIARY GUARANTEES FROM THE ONLINE SYSTEM IN BALI , Global Multidisciplinary Journal: Vol. 3 No. 05 (2024): Volume 03 Issue 05
- Mohammad Halim Rahman, TRANSFORMING WASTE MANAGEMENT: EVALUATION OF A FIXED BED BATCH-TYPE PYROLYSIS PLANT UTILIZING SCRAP TIRES IN BANGLADESH , Global Multidisciplinary Journal: Vol. 3 No. 02 (2024): Volume 03 Issue 02
- Claude Loisel, EXPLORING DEPENDENCE STRUCTURES IN FINITE EXCHANGEABLE SEQUENCES , Global Multidisciplinary Journal: Vol. 2 No. 02 (2023): Volume 02 Issue 02
- Joni Oja Nordhausen, UNRAVELING INDEPENDENT COMPONENT ANALYSIS FOR TENSOR-VALUED DATA , Global Multidisciplinary Journal: Vol. 2 No. 03 (2023): Volume 02 Issue 03
- Chinaza Maria Ozuluoha, Moses Nkechukwu Ikegbunam, Celestine Emeka Ekwuluo, Kennedy Oberhiri Obohwemu, Kenneth Oshiokhayamhe Iyevhobu, Abba Sadiq Usman,, Samuel Sam Danladi, Oladipo Vincent Akinmade, Christabel A. Ovesuor, Aliyou Moustapha Chandini, Jennifer Adaeze Chukwu, Low Prevalence of Carbapenemase Gene NDM-1 in Uropathogenic Klebsiella pneumoniae and Escherichia coli: A Molecular Surveillance Study , Global Multidisciplinary Journal: Vol. 5 No. 01 (2026): Volume 05 Issue 01
- Khojiev Zavkiddin Farkhodovich, Sociological Analysis Of The Recruitment Of Young Specialists To Public Service And Their Adaptation To The Professional Environment , Global Multidisciplinary Journal: Vol. 4 No. 12 (2025): Volume 04 Issue 12
- Gemechu Bekana Hailu, EXPLORING INFLATION DRIVERS IN ETHIOPIA: A REGRESSION ANALYSIS FOR ILLU ABBA BOR ZONE , Global Multidisciplinary Journal: Vol. 3 No. 10 (2024): Volume 03 Issue 10
- Zulfikar Putra, FUZZY LOGIC AND IOT INTEGRATION FOR SMART STREET LIGHTING SYSTEMS , Global Multidisciplinary Journal: Vol. 3 No. 08 (2024): Volume 03 Issue 08
- Nicolas Clémençon, Stephan Sabourin, SPARSE REPRESENTATION TECHNIQUES FOR MULTIVARIATE EXTREMES: ANOMALY DETECTION APPLICATIONS , Global Multidisciplinary Journal: Vol. 2 No. 01 (2023): Volume 02 Issue 01
Similar Articles
- Viola Hartmann, Automation-Enhanced Transformation Of Legacy Quality Assurance: Integrating AI-Driven Pipelines For Cloud-Native Enterprise Systems , Global Multidisciplinary Journal: Vol. 5 No. 02 (2026): Volume 05 Issue 02
- Dr. Samuel Whitmore, Cyber-Resilient DevSecOps Architectures for Regulated Retail Cloud Ecosystems , Global Multidisciplinary Journal: Vol. 4 No. 12 (2025): Volume 04 Issue 12
- Jini Kovalenko, Architecting Secure and Resilient Cloud-Native Microservices: Integrating DevSecOps, Zero-Trust Security, and Certificate-Based Authentication for High-Availability Financial and Enterprise Systems , Global Multidisciplinary Journal: Vol. 4 No. 11 (2025): Volume 04 Issue 11
- Stewart Whitefield, An Integrative Framework for Behavioral Software Engineering And AI-Augmented Architectural Evolution: Synthesizing Competence Models with Legacy System Refactoring , Global Multidisciplinary Journal: Vol. 5 No. 01 (2026): Volume 05 Issue 01
- Dr. Marcus Thorne, Structural Decoupling and The Evolutionary Transition of Enterprise Systems: A Taxonomy of Microservice Extraction, Machine Learning-Assisted Boundary Detection, And Architectural Longevity , Global Multidisciplinary Journal: Vol. 4 No. 12 (2025): Volume 04 Issue 12
- Chian Hsu, SIMUCERT: MICROCONTROLLER PROFICIENCY CERTIFICATION THROUGH SIMULATION , Global Multidisciplinary Journal: Vol. 3 No. 03 (2024): Volume 03 Issue 03
- Oliver Reinhardt, Adaptive Security and Modernization Strategies in Enterprise Java Applications: A Comparative Analysis of Legacy and Contemporary Authentication Frameworks , Global Multidisciplinary Journal: Vol. 5 No. 01 (2026): Volume 05 Issue 01
- Johnathan Meyer, Optimizing Zero-Downtime Microservices Migrations: Advanced Strategies for Cloud-Based Database Architectures , Global Multidisciplinary Journal: Vol. 5 No. 01 (2026): Volume 05 Issue 01
- Dr. Fabio Moretti, Dynamic Cloud Resource Optimization Using Reinforcement Learning And Queueing Models , Global Multidisciplinary Journal: Vol. 5 No. 01 (2026): Volume 05 Issue 01
- Jessica Killinpi, The Convergence of Hyperautomation and Autonomous Remediation: Mitigating Site Reliability Engineering Toil in Cloud-Native Ecosystems , Global Multidisciplinary Journal: Vol. 5 No. 04 (2026): Volume 05 Issue 04
You may also start an advanced similarity search for this article.